Two women have come forward to accuse best-selling English author Neil Gaiman, known for comic book series such The Sandman (1989 to 1996) and novels like The Graveyard Book (2008), of sexual assault.

British news outfit Tortoise Media first reported the allegations in a four-part podcast titled Master: The Allegations Against Neil Gaiman and a news story, both published on July 3. The allegations span two decades and involve women who were in consensual relationships with the 63-year-old author.
